MHT HOUSING INC, founded in 1990, is a mid-sized nonprofit in the Housing & Shelter sector that reported $61.3M in total revenue in fiscal year 2022. Revenue surged 217% from the prior year, signaling strong growth momentum. The organization ran a surplus of $50.2M, a strong 82% operating margin.

Mission

TO PRESERVE AND EXTEND AFFORDABLE HOUSING IN MICHIGAN THROUGH THE ACQUISITION AND OPERATION OF MULTIFAMILY RESIDENTIAL REAL ESTATE FOR LOW AND VERY LOW INCOME TENANTS.

MHT HOUSING, INC. FOR THE YEAR ENDED 3/31/23 RECEIVED 9 LOW-INCOME HOUSING TAX CREDIT AWARDS TOTALING 1,026 UNITS. THESE PROJECTS WILL PROVIDE FOR 887 RENOVATED UNITS FOR PRESERVATION IN THE LOW-INCOME HOUSING SYSTEM AND 139 NEW CONSTRUCTION UNITS. THESE PROJECTS WILL HOUSE APPROXIMATELY 2,735 LOW-INCOME INDIVIDUALS. IN ADDITION, OVER THE LAST YEAR MHT HOUSING, INC. HAS COMPLETED THE RENOVATION OF 235 LOW- INCOME UNITS AND NEW CONSTRUCTION OF 96 LOW-INCOME HOUSING UNITS WHICH WILL HOUSE APPROXIMATELY 541 LOW-INCOME INDIVIDUALS. MHT HOUSING, INC. MADE SIGNIFICANT DONATIONS TO SEVERAL NONPROFITS INCLUDING SUPPORTING AN INNER-CITY CHARTER SCHOOL FOR STUDENTS K-12.
